Manila, Philippines - August 11, 2017

Well I made it to the Philippines. Everything still feels like I'm on a plane. I am completely exhausted but happy. It's really hard to concentrate right now. The flights were good though. It was cool to fly but wow that wipes you out! I was able to see parts of Japan from the air, got some cool pictures of the sun rising over Taiwan and some cool pics of hong kong. Don't even get me started on pics of Manila. 


The MTC president met us at the airport and that was really nice.   It's crazy to think I'm in Asia. It is so extremely hot and humid here it's crazy but its really really great. The car ride from the airport to the mtc was wild. People here pay no attention to road lines. There will be a four lane road and we will have seven cars in it with motorcycles everywhere. It's wild but cool.  The car ride was so stop-and-go nearly everyone got car sick. It's crazy to think I'm in Asia.  This is a whole new world over here.  Even going through the city I saw neighborhoods of shacks and tin roofs right next to sky scrapers. 

Tomorrow, I'll get the chance to go proselyting in Quezon City so that will be fun. The food here seems really good but I don't really want anything because really all I need right now is sleep.  We get to go to bed at 7:00 pm tonight and that will be most appreciated!
